Artificial Intelligence and Human Development Across the Lifespan
This special section of the ISSBD Bulletin invites contributions that explore the role of AI in shaping human development from a lifespan perspective. We seek to bring together interdisciplinary insights that critically examine both opportunities and challenges associated with AI in diverse cultural and developmental contexts. We encourage contributions that are theoretically grounded, empirically informed, and/or offer integrative perspectives. Given the format of the ISSBD Bulletin, submissions should be accessible to a broad developmental science audience and may include brief empirical reports or conceptual papers.
We invite members of ISSBD who are interested in publishing a brief report on their work on this topic to send us a tentative title and short abstract on their proposed contribution by June 30, 2026. If invited to make a full contribution, the deadline for submitting the paper (about 2,000 – 2,500 words written in essay style) would be September 15, 2026. Publication is planned for the November 2026 issue of the ISSBD Bulletin.
